A MAC Protocol for MIMO Based IEEE 802.11 Wireless Local Area Networks

Abstract
An increasing number of wireless devices and
services imposes higher demands for wireless networks capacity.
Likewise, contemporary bandwidth requirements of each user in
the network rise significantly, being a mixture of traffic types
such as Web surfing, File Transfer Protocol (FTP), video, videoteleconference,
and voice.
Multiple Input Multiple Output (MIMO) techniques are
recognized as methods that can meet these requirements, since
they significantly increase the capacity of wireless networks,
without additional bandwidth or transmission power. With a
MIMO physical layer (PHY), the transmission channel gets a
layered structure. Consequently, support from higher layers with
a cross-layer approach [6] that provides efficient management of
the channels spatial layers, can significantly increase the
networks performance on both link and system level.
In this paper a high capacity Medium Access Control (MAC)
protocol for MIMO support is presented. The proposed protocol
is based on IEEE 802.11 standard [3], and provides a flexible and
scalable support for multiple antenna terminals, backwards
compatible with legacy stations.
